Revés Para Llaitul: Supreme Court Rejects Transfer of CAM Leader From Concepción to Temuco

Summary by BioBioChile
The Supreme Court upheld the decision of the Court of Appeal of Concepción, which -previously - rejected an application for amparo filed by the defense of the leader of the CAM, convicted for crimes linked to the Law of State Security, Héctor Llaitul. With this judicial action, which was ruled out, the lawyers Veronica Bórquez and Josefa Ainardi sought the transfer of Llaitul from the prison complex Bío Bío to the prison of Temuco, in the region…

Neimar Claret Andrade The Second Chamber of the Supreme Court rejected the remedy of amparo tried by the defense of the leader of the Coordinator Arauco Malleco (CAM), Héctor Llaitul, who requested his transfer to a prison in La Araucanía, alleging difficulties in maintaining ties with his family and in carrying out the activities proper to his culture.

The Supreme Court upheld the decision of the Concepción Court of Appeal, which had rejected an application for amparo filed by Héctor Llaitul, leader of the Arauco Malleco Coordinating Committee (CAM), who serves a sentence of 23 years in prison for crimes related to the State's Internal Security Act, violent usurpation and attack on authority, among others.
